Maryland HB195 requires the State Lottery and Gaming Control Commission to conduct studies on the use of emerging technology to create a safer and more transparent gambling environment. The Commission must analyze cybersecurity technology, digital identity verification, and facial recognition to reduce identity fraud. If lacking resources or expertise, the Commission can collaborate with or contract institutions of higher education, foundations, or private entities. The Commission must also submit reports to the Governor and General Assembly on the findings.
